Abstract
Various substituted phenyl acrylates (4-nitro (NPA), 4-benzoyl (BPA), 2-carbomethoxy (CPA), 2-formyl (FPA) and 2,4,6-trichloro (TCPA) phenyl acrylate) were copolymerized with 4 mol-% DVB in aqueous suspension a t 80-degrees-C. The resulting copolymers were characterized by means o f FT-IR and high resolution solid state C-13, NMR spectroscopy. The pa rticle size distribution and average particle size of the typical syst ems were determined. Scanning electron microscopy provided information about size, shape and morphological features of the resins. The therm al stabilities of the resins were determined by thermogravimetric anal ysis.
